加入收藏 | 设为首页 | 会员中心 | 我要投稿 南京站长网 (https://www.025zz.com.cn/)- 自然语言处理、建站、经验、云计算、图像分析!
当前位置: 首页 > 综合聚焦 > 编程要点 > 资讯 > 正文

Node.js在实时后端开发中的优势

发布时间:2023-12-22 19:29:21 所属栏目:资讯 来源:李火旺写作
导读:  随着互联网技术的不断发展,实时后端开发已成为当今企业不可或缺的一部分。在这个领域,Node.js作为一种高效、可扩展、跨平台的技术,正逐渐成为开发人员的首选。本文将探讨Node.js在实时后端开发中的优势。  

  随着互联网技术的不断发展,实时后端开发已成为当今企业不可或缺的一部分。在这个领域,大者不能,小者不为,是弃国捐身之道也Node.js作为一种高效、可扩展、跨平台的技术,正逐渐成为开发人员的首选。本文将探讨Node.js在实时后端开发中的优势。

  1. 高并发性能

  Node.js采用事件驱动和非阻塞I/O模型,使其在处理并发请求时表现出色。在实时后端开发中,高并发性能至关重要,因为这能够提高系统的响应速度和吞吐量。Node.js的异步和非阻塞I/O使得开发人员能够轻松地处理大量并发连接,并确保数据的一致性和实时性。

  2. 跨平台兼容性

  Node.js基于JavaScript编写,可以在任何支持JavaScript的平台上运行。这使得开发人员可以轻松地将代码从一个平台迁移到另一个平台,从而提高了代码的可移植性和可维护性。此外,Node.js还提供了丰富的第三方模块和工具,使得开发人员可以轻松地扩展其功能,以满足不同的需求。

  3. 丰富的生态系统

  Node.js拥有庞大的生态系统,其中包括许多流行的框架、库和工具。这些工具可以帮助开发人员快速构建实时后端应用程序,并提高开发效率。例如,Express、Socket.IO、GraphQL等都是非常流行的Node.js框架和库,它们为开发人员提供了丰富的功能和工具,以简化实时后端开发工作。

  4. 快速响应和实时处理

  Node.js具有优秀的响应性能和实时处理能力,这使得它非常适合用于构建实时后端应用程序。在实时后端开发中,快速响应和实时处理能力至关重要,因为它们可以帮助企业快速响应用户的请求并提高用户体验。Node.js可以帮助开发人员实现这一点,从而为用户提供更好的服务和产品。

 

(编辑:南京站长网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章